Bengaluru-Ernakulam Vande Bharat Express Expanded to 16 Coaches from August 17
The Bengaluru-Ernakulam Vande Bharat Express has been permanently expanded from eight to 16 coaches, doubling its seating capacity effective August 17, 2026. This upgrade, announced by Southern Railway and supported by BJP leaders, aims to facilitate travel for Keralites during the Onam festival and beyond. The train now includes 14 AC Chair Car and 2 Executive Chair Car coaches. Discussions are ongoing to increase coaches on other routes connecting Kerala with Mumbai and Chennai.
